Career Roles and Key Responsibilities in Organic Waste Disposal

Career Role Key Responsibilities
Waste Management Specialist Develop waste disposal strategies
Monitor waste processing systems
Ensure compliance with regulations
Composting Technician Operate composting equipment
Monitor compost quality
Maintain composting facilities
Environmental Consultant Assess environmental impact
Provide waste management solutions
Conduct sustainability audits
Recycling Coordinator Organize recycling programs
Educate communities on recycling
Track recycling metrics
Biogas Plant Operator Manage biogas production
Maintain plant equipment
Ensure safety protocols
Sustainability Manager Implement green initiatives
Monitor waste reduction goals
Collaborate with stakeholders
Research Scientist Conduct waste-related research
Develop innovative disposal methods
Publish findings
